Job Description
Description:
Job Summary:
The Supplier Quality Engineer (SQE) is responsible for ensuring the quality and reliability of components and materials sourced from our supply base. This role will focus on supplier performance improvement, compliance with industry standards, and proactive risk mitigation. The position combines quality engineering principles with supplier development strategies to support operational excellence in the switchgear industry, leveraging best practices from automotive, aerospace, and medical device sectors.
Key Responsibilities
Supplier Quality Management
- Develop and maintain supplier quality requirements and specifications.
- Conduct supplier audits (process, system, and product) to ensure compliance with ISO 9001, AS9100, and applicable regulatory standards.
- Manage incoming quality issues, root cause analysis, and corrective actions using tools such as 8D and FMEA.
Supplier Development
- Implement supplier scorecards and performance metrics (quality, delivery, responsiveness).
- Drive continuous improvement initiatives at supplier sites, including Lean and Six Sigma methodologies.
- Collaborate with suppliers on process capability studies and advanced quality planning (APQP).
New Product Introduction (NPI)
- Support supplier qualification for new components and processes by utilizing PPAP principles.
- Review and approve supplier control plans, inspection methods, and validation protocols.
- Ensure compliance with industry-specific requirements (e.g., automotive IATF 16949, aerospace AS9100, medical ISO 13485).
Risk Management & Compliance
- Identify and mitigate risks in the supply chain related to quality and delivery.
- Ensure adherence to regulatory and customer-specific requirements.
- Maintain documentation and reporting for audits and certifications.
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in Engineering or related field.
- 5+ years of experience in supplier quality or development engineering, preferably in electrical or mechanical components.
- Familiarity with standards: ISO 9001, AS9100, IATF 16949, ISO 13485.
- Strong knowledge of PPAP, APQP, FMEA, SPC, and root cause analysis tools.
- Excellent communication and negotiation skills for supplier engagement.
- Ability to travel to supplier locations as needed.
Preferred Skills
- Experience in switchgear or electrical equipment manufacturing.
- Certified Quality Engineer (CQE) or Six Sigma Green/Black Belt.
- Knowledge of regulatory compliance for aerospace and medical device industries.
